SJ Belangel on His Adidas Basketball Favorites and the ‘KQ 1’
Since debuting at the University Athletics Association of the Philippines’ (UAAP) 81st season, Blue Eagle-turned-Pegasus SJ Belangel has pledged his allegiance to Adidas, donning their premier models that continue supplementing his success. Now reportedly a sneaker-free agent, he remains open to joining another brand but stepping out of a Three Stripe pair won’t be easy for the 25-year-old guard.
On an episode of Naveen Ganglani’s “The Navs Effect Podcast,” Belangel discussed his availability but still chooses to wear the Three Stripes’ signature silhouettes, given their familiarity and on-court feel. He briefly touched on his go-to pairs: the Adidas Harden 7 and the D.O.N. Issue 6—both essential to developing his game overseas.

“As of now, I’m a (sneaker) free agent pero siyempre binibigyan ako ng AdidasI love Adidas. Kung ano yung nasanay ng paa ko, yun yung gagamitin ko. Very important sa akin ngayon, especially to prevent any injuries,” Belangel addressed the podcast’s viewers..
The All-Star Magazine editor continued, inquiring about his experience with Kevin Quiambao’s Adidas Adizero Select 3.0 player exclusive (PE). While Belangel hasn’t gotten his hands on his fellow Korean Basketball League (KBL) import’s PE, he jokingly mentions its susceptibility to injury, with Quiambao only recently returning due to an apparent ankle ligament rupture early in January 2025.
“Waiting ako sa (Kevin Quiambao) PE, kaso na-injure kasi siya kaya natatakot ako mag-order,” he said.
“Nag-chat ako agad sa kanya kung kailan or if lalabas siya. Sabi niya oo, pero ayaw ko naman i-spoil,” he continued.
